A Gentle Introduction to Abstract Algebra, Group Theory, and RuneGrid
Abstract algebra sounds intimidating.
The phrase often conjures images of dense textbooks, cryptic notation, and university lecture halls filled with chalk dust and symbols. But at its heart, abstract algebra is simply the study of structure.
It asks questions like:
- What happens when actions combine?
- Which transformations undo one another?
- Which systems loop back on themselves?
- When does order matter?
- What patterns stay stable under change?
RuneGrid was designed around those ideas.
Not as a teaching tool in disguise, nor as an educational worksheet pretending to be a game, but as a puzzle world where those mathematical structures quietly emerge through play.
This article is a gentle introduction to some of the ideas beneath RuneGrid’s worlds and mechanics.
From Arithmetic to Structure
Most school mathematics focuses on calculation.
Abstract algebra shifts the question slightly.
Instead of asking:
“What is the answer?”
it asks:
“What rules govern this system?”
The focus moves from numbers themselves to the relationships between operations.
For example:
- rotating a shape
- flipping a tile
- moving around a clock
- combining transformations
- undoing actions
These are all examples of algebraic structure.
Groups: The Mathematics of Symmetry
One of the central ideas in abstract algebra is the concept of a group.
A group is a collection of actions together with a rule for combining them.
A group must satisfy four conditions.
1. Closure
Combining two valid actions always produces another valid action.
For example, on a clock:
and:
No matter how many times we combine moves around the clock, we stay inside the system.
2. Identity
There exists a “do nothing” action.
In arithmetic:
The number changes nothing.
In RuneGrid, some worlds contain rows or columns that quietly behave like identities — combining with them leaves symbols unchanged.
3. Inverses
Every action can be undone.
For ordinary numbers:
The action and its inverse return us to the identity.
Many RuneGrid levels revolve around this feeling: a move paired with its opposite.
4. Associativity
Grouping operations differently does not change the result.
This rule is subtle, but enormously important.
Without it, complex systems become unstable and unpredictable.
Cycles and Modular Arithmetic
Some of RuneGrid’s earliest worlds are built around cyclic behaviour.
Imagine walking around a clock forever.
After enough steps:
The system loops.
This is called modular arithmetic.
Instead of numbers extending infinitely in a line, they wrap around in cycles.
These ideas appear naturally in:
- clocks
- musical octaves
- repeating patterns
- rotations
- calendars
and throughout RuneGrid’s early progression.
When Order Matters
One of the most beautiful moments in abstract algebra comes when a system stops behaving intuitively.
With ordinary arithmetic:
Order does not matter.
But many real systems behave differently.
Putting on socks and then shoes is not equivalent to:
Rotating an object and then flipping it may produce a different result than flipping first and rotating second.
Groups where order matters are called non-abelian groups.
RuneGrid slowly introduces this idea through worlds where swapping operations changes outcomes.
Players often feel the structure before consciously identifying it.
That moment of intuition is one of the game’s core inspirations.
Symmetry
Abstract algebra is deeply connected to symmetry.
A square, for example, can be rotated four times while still matching itself.
Those rotations form a group:
Reflection symmetries can be added too.
Together they form the dihedral group:
Many RuneGrid worlds use visual and logical symmetry as subtle guidance: diagonals, mirrors, paired transformations, and rotational structures.
The board often teaches before the rules are fully understood.
Abstract Algebra as Pattern Recognition
A surprising truth about higher mathematics is that it becomes less about calculation and more about recognition.
Experienced mathematicians often look at a system and ask:
- What kind of structure is this?
- Which rules seem stable?
- Which transformations repeat?
- Is there symmetry?
- Is there an identity?
- Does order matter?
RuneGrid was designed around this feeling.
Not memorisation.
Not arithmetic speed.
But the calm satisfaction of noticing structure emerging from apparent chaos.
Why RuneGrid Uses Symbols Instead of Numbers
Many puzzle games present algebra using equations and arithmetic.
RuneGrid instead uses runes and symbols.
This is deliberate.
Abstract algebra is fundamentally not about numbers.
The symbols could equally represent:
- rotations
- transformations
- colours
- states
- symmetries
- movements
The meaning comes from the relationships between them.
By removing conventional arithmetic notation, players are encouraged to reason structurally rather than numerically.
A Different Kind of Mathematical Game
RuneGrid is not a classroom.
It does not pause to explain theorems or force terminology onto the player.
Instead, it tries to create an atmosphere where mathematical ideas feel discoverable.
A player may encounter:
- cyclic systems
- identity elements
- inverses
- non-commuting operations
- symmetry groups
- structural reasoning
without ever needing formal notation.
And for mathematically curious players, those discoveries can become a doorway into the remarkable world of abstract algebra.
Further Exploration
If RuneGrid sparks your curiosity, these topics are wonderful next steps:
- modular arithmetic
- cyclic groups
- symmetry groups
- dihedral groups
- permutations
- non-abelian groups
- Cayley tables
- finite algebraic structures
The language may sound advanced at first, but the underlying ideas are often surprisingly intuitive.
After all, abstract algebra is simply the study of patterns that remain stable under transformation.
And puzzles, at their best, are exactly that too.